Trees on Jalan Padamulya Angke Pruned

To anticipate incidents of fallen or broken trees, the West Jakarta Parks and Urban Forest Sub-agency (Tamhut) pruned five trees type Angsana and Kranji on Jalan Padamulya, RT 08/08, Angke Urban Village, Tambora Sub-district, Monday (6/24).

It aims to anticipate fallen and broken trees

West Jakarta Tamhut Sub-agency Head, Romy Sidharta said the trees pruning at the location followed up on residents' requests because the trees were already tall and dense, making residents worried that they would fall.

"It aims to anticipate fallen and broken trees," he expressed, Monday (6/24).

The action above received appreciation from RW 08 Angke Urban Village Chairman, Amir Syarifudin.

“The environment becomes cleaner and neater. Residents also become safer and calmer," he stated.
